Washington often indulges in magical thinking, as politicians conjure new budgetary gimmicks or announce ambitious goals without concrete plans to achieve them. The Trump administration’s latest hocus-pocus comes via a memo that effectively abandons the long-standing metric that quantifies the economic damages of climate change, known as the social cost of greenhouse gases (estimated in 2023 at about $210 per ton of carbon dioxide).
